ROCKY 1 EMBRY RIDDLE 3 Rocky would lose their first game of the season this afternoon in a 3-1 loss to Embry Riddle University. Embry Riddle would open the scoring in the 5th minute of play, Jacob Brech getting in behind the Rocky defense and placing the ball into the back of the net. Rocky would equalize in the 11th minute of play, Chris Jermy (Glasgow, Scotland) passing the ball into the back of the net on an assist from Oliver Gore (Stafford, England). Embry Riddle forward Tristan Korras would score the eventual game winner in the 26th minute. The games final goal would be scored with just 17 minutes remaining in the game, Fabio Pena volleying home from close range. Rocky is now 8-1-1 on the season and will play next against Bethesda Christian University tomorrow at 2pm. “We did not play well today. Embry Riddle are a very good side and we did not show up to play. I am disappointed with the result and hope that we can rebound for our game tomorrow.” Said Head Coach Richard Duffy.
